Frequently Asked Questions about Park Oaks

How much are Studio apartments in Park Oaks?

There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Park Oaks with rent ranges from $1,250 to $1,650 with an average price of $1,356.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Park Oaks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Park Oaks ranges from $1,450 to $1,992 with an average monthly rent of $1,628.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Park Oaks c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Park Oaks range from $1,495 to $2,720.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,925.

How expensive are Park Oaks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Park Oaks on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,197 to $2,535 - averaging $2,429 for the location.
